Understanding the Retractable Mechanism
The advanced mechanism found in a safety intravenous infusion set(safety IV set) allows the needle to retract safely after an infusion is done using a spring loaded feature that pulls the needle back into the devices barrel automatically once the infusion is finished.It is triggered by an action like pressing a button or flipping a lever on the set.Once activated the needle retracts quickly and securely reducing the chances of contact or exposure to bloodborne pathogens.
The key to this systems success is its operation that doesn’t rely heavily on manual input from users.The setup guarantees that medical staff can devote their attention to patient well being of being concerned about accidental needle injuries.By automating the needle retraction process these tools not boost safety measures but also enhance productivity in medical environments.

Reducing the Risk of Needlestick Injuries
Using safety IV sets with needles has the key benefit of reducing the risk of needlestick injuries for healthcare workers significantly. Such injuries are a concern in the workplace and can lead to severe health complications as they may result in exposure to harmful viruses such as HIV and hepatitis.
The feature that automatically retracts needles after an infusion is finished eliminates the need for handling exposed needles and lowers the risk of accidental punctures during disposal or handling tasks—leading to fewer injury incidents in healthcare facilities with advanced safety measures and creating a safer workplace for employees.
Transparent Material Design for Monitoring Infusion Status
IV sets designed for safety purposes are commonly made from see through materials to help medical professionals keep an eye out during the infusion process ensuring effective medication delivery by swiftly spotting any line obstructions or air bubbles that may interfere with treatment.
Moreover clear designs make it easier to monitor levels and flow rates effectively; enabling prompt actions if modifications are required. This aspect improves safety by offering instant insight into the infusion progress and guaranteeing the best therapeutic results.
Protective Sheath Design to Prevent Punctures
Many safety IV sets not only feature needle retraction mechanisms but also include protective sheath designs to enhance safety measures against accidental needle punctures. They utilize sheaths that shield the needle both before and after usage to create a barrier that minimizes the risk of unintended contact.
The design of the sheath proves to be quite helpful when it comes to moving and disposing of the needle safely without any exposure to its sharp ends.

Adaptability with Various Needle Sizes (18G-26G)
Safety IV sets are made to fit needle sizes typically ranging from 18 to 26 gauge options which is important for healthcare facilities serving patients of all ages from children to the elderly. The flexibility to work with needle gauges allows the safety IV set to be utilized in a variety of medical procedures thereby improving its practicality and effectiveness.

Ensuring Sterility and Biocompatibility
Maintaining sterility is crucial when designing IV sets to prevent contamination during intravenous treatment sessions. The process of creating these sets includes using sterilization methods to get rid of harmful pathogens and minimize the chances of infections caused by needles. Moreover the choice of materials must prioritize biocompatibility to ensure that the components do not trigger any negative responses when they come into contact with human tissues.

Q: How to ensure accurate control of the infusion flow rate?
A: The infusion pump accurately regulates the flow rate either mechanically or electronically. Allows for the adjustment of the drop count (for example 10 to 2000 drops per minute) or the flow rate in milliliters per hour (ml/h). The syringe pump is ideal for delivering doses of medications like pressors and chemotherapy drugs by using a piston to push the liquid medicine for precise infusion control.
